    Frances Helen Passmore, 82, of Franklin, passed away Tuesday, September 11, 2007.

    Born in Macon County, she was the daughter of the late Grady Wilkes and Annie Bryant Wilkes. She was preceded in death by her husband, Pearl Passmore, a son, Jim Passmore, infant daughter, Joyce; grandson, Jimmy Passmore; two brothers, Herman and Clifton Wilkes; and sister, Leona Wilkes. Frances was a member of Burningtown Baptist Church.

    She is survived by three grandchildren, Kim Angel and Janet Norman both of Franklin and Josh Passmore of Tampa, FL; daughter-in-law, Linda Passmore of Franklin; three sisters, Beatrice DeWeese and Eugenia “Jean” Dills both of Franklin and Kay Houston of Highlands; three great grandchildren; two great-great gr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ews.

    Funeral Services will be held at 2 p.m. Thursday, September 13, in the Chapel of Macon Funeral Home. Rev. Steve Reeves, Rev. Jim Kinard and Rev. John Raby will officiate. Burial will be in the Wilkes Cemetery.

    The family will receive friends from 6-8 p.m. Wednesday, September 12, at Macon Funeral Home.

    Pallbearers will be Fred Dills, Rick Dills, Daniel Houston, Ellis Wilkes, Jesse Turpin and Jack Creighton.

    Grady Henry Wilkes, 71, a native Maconian, who was born the son of the late James and Linda Reeves Wilkes, died Sunday morning. Death occurred at the C. J. Harris Community Hospital Sylva. Mr. Wilkes, a farmer, had been in declining health a number of years.

    Funeral services were held Tuesday at the Olive Hill Gospel Chapel. Rev. Earl Gant, pastor, and the Rev. Judson Duvall conducted the service. Burial followed in the Wilkes Family Cemetery.
    Serving as pallbearers were Ricky Wilburn, Larry, James and Ellis Wilkes, Jay Seay and Jim Passmore.

    He is survived by his wife, Mrs. Annie Bryant Wilkes; two sons, Herman Wilkes, of Franklin, Route 1, and Clifton Walker, of Rockmart, Georgia; five daughters, Mrs. Beatrice Deweese, Mrs. Frances Passmore, Mrs. Leona Walker, Mrs. Eugene Dills, all of Franklin and Mrs. Kay Houston, of Highlands, four sisters, Mrs. Mary Bryson, of Atlanta, Georgia, Mrs. Zadie Roper, of Monticello, Georgia, Mrs. Nannie Bryant and Mrs. Nell Morgan, of Franklin.

    Bryant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.

    Published: The Franklin Press (poor film) December 14, 1967

    James F. Wilkes, 89, a native of Macon County, died, Tuesday of last week, following a long illness, at the home of a daughter, Mrs. Horace Morgan, of the Upper Iotla community.

    Funeral services were held the following afternoon at the Morgan home at 3 o'clock. The Rev. Robert Burnett officiated and burial was in the Wilkes Family Cemetery.

    Mr. Wilkes, a retired farmer, was the son of James O. and Mrs. Lavada Evans Wilkes. He was married in 1883 to Miss Linda Reeves, who died about 18 months ago.

    Surviving, in addition to Mrs. Morgan, are three daughters, Mrs. Walter Bryant, of Franklin, Route 3, Mrs. Ernest Roper, of Monticello, Ga., and Mrs May Bryson, of Atlanta, Ga.; one son, Glady Wilkes, of Franklin Route 3; one brother, Bill Wilkes, of Franklin Route 3; 14 grandchildren and three great-grandchildren.

    Pallbearers were Cornell DeWeese, Lewis Seay, Ezzell Bryant, Herman Wilkes, Howard Roper and Wymer DeWeese.
    Arrangements were under the direction of Potts Funeral Home.

    Published: The Franklin Press ~ May 31, 1951
